Abstract

The article deals with the features of the postmodern image of a family as a social institution, the life of the characters, and their perception of the world. Considering the cultural level of the characters and their relationships, their understanding of such values as family and love, the author comes to the conclusion that L. Petrushevskaya tried to describe the crisis of a family. The characters, forced to stay in the same space, are separated, and alone; each of them has their own perception of love. At the same time, all three heroes of the play “Love” and the characters-relatives of the story “The time is the night” want to love and be loved. However, no one is ready to loose for the sake of love and platonic and kinship closeness. Consequently, the Russian writer revealed the term of “love” from the domestic side, showing the dependence of the feeling and its psychology. While, according to Petrushevskaya, at the heart of family relations is not always that feeling of love which corresponds to traditional ideas and associations.
